Santa Maria della Febbre (chapel (room or structure); Creator: unavailable; 425; Rome (Roma, Lazio, Italia, Europe, World, Top of the TGN hie...)
Note: Located in: Rome, Italy; ancient, circular chapel of Santa Maria della Febbre was originally built as an Imperial mausoleum in 2nd century; after 1506 the chapel was converted into the sacristy of the new Saint Peter’s basilica then under construction; name refers to an image of the Virgin Mary that was thought to be a protector from malaria (fever / febbre).
